semihalev / sdns
A high-performance, recursive DNS resolver server with DNSSEC support, focused on preserving privacy.
☆984Updated last week
Alternatives and similar repositories for sdns:
Users that are interested in sdns are comparing it to the libraries listed below
- Recursive and authoritative DNS server in go, including DNSSEC and DNS-over-TLS☆1,618Updated 4 years ago
- DNS stub resolver, proxy and router with support for DoT, DoH, DoQ, and DTLS☆498Updated last week
- This repository contains a Go module to interact with Linux nftables (the iptables successor).☆1,176Updated this week
- Go implementation of the Noise Protocol Framework☆527Updated last year
- Proxy TCP connections based on static rules, HTTP Host headers, and SNI server names (Go package or binary)☆1,282Updated last month
- goben is a golang tool to measure TCP/UDP transport layer throughput between hosts.☆569Updated 9 months ago
- fast dns proxy that can run anywhere, built to black-hole internet advertisements and malware servers☆1,403Updated last year
- Automatic HTTPS for any Go program: fully-managed TLS certificate issuance and renewal☆5,181Updated last week
- Decentralized VPN in golang☆551Updated last month
- Go Library to Execute Commands Over SSH at Scale☆966Updated last year
- Small, lightweight, api-driven dns server.☆455Updated 4 years ago
- Package wgctrl enables control of WireGuard interfaces on multiple platforms.☆808Updated 3 months ago
- A tiny command line DNS client with support for UDP, TCP, DoT, DoH, DoQ and ODoH.☆1,860Updated 2 months ago
- Fast, mature, secure DoH and ODoH server proxy written in Rust. Previously known as doh-proxy and rust-doh.☆821Updated last week
- Forward proxy plugin for the Caddy web server☆641Updated last week
- wireguard overlay mesh network manager☆952Updated last month
- router7 is a small home internet router completely written in Go. It is implemented as a gokrazy appliance.☆2,702Updated last week
- Fast, multithreaded, modular and extensible DHCP server written in Go☆1,001Updated last week
- Multipath UDP tunnel☆699Updated 3 years ago
- Decentralized VPN☆1,164Updated 4 years ago
- TLS/SSL Tunnel - A modern STunnel replacement written in golang☆298Updated last week
- Go wrapper around iptables utility☆1,176Updated 5 months ago
- Pure-Go library for cross-platform local peer discovery using UDP multicast☆654Updated 2 months ago
- DNS tool - display information about your domain☆355Updated 2 years ago
- Secure software enclave for storage of sensitive information in memory.☆2,599Updated 11 months ago
- A DNS client in Go that supports Google DNS over HTTPS☆762Updated 6 years ago
- A fast dns cache server written by go☆613Updated 3 years ago
- Package netlink provides low-level access to Linux netlink sockets (AF_NETLINK). MIT Licensed.☆969Updated 2 months ago
- ⭕ A *nix cross-platform (OS agnostic) supervisor☆813Updated 8 months ago
- Go DNS example programs☆307Updated last year